Output 3f7c6406e9dc12b9ff058147b50db01bfafe81af57f843d26d8a07a525def605:1

value
592080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25901b3ca12430c7e1482c5be42cc13448a2c2f8 OP_EQUAL
address
357dZL3tKvfHwUdGDfKQYpKg8vov4WEcNs
transaction
3f7c6406e9dc12b9ff058147b50db01bfafe81af57f843d26d8a07a525def605
spent
true